I just bought the Acer XG270HU everything works fine until is turn freesync on. When I start a game with freesync on (I tried The Witcher 3 and Dota 2) the screen goes black for a few seconds before coming back normal. Then whenever I change menus, or load a game the same happens again. I can play games, but the blackscreens in between are very annoying. My graphics card is the R9 390 by the way.

Thanks for the input guys.

I have been able to fix the issue. I had no idea I had to change the monitors refresh rate in windows. Setting this to 144hz seems to have fixed the issue.

I 'm now able to play games with freesync on and a color depth of 8 bit.

 

Edit: seems like the 8 bit part isn't right, after some time the screen starts to flicker and turn black, had to turn in down to 6 bit like suggest before, too bad. Anyone know why this is or whether it can be fixed?
